Output ddf3cd32aabff2203c720fb40a9868e736d0523dd2d15ea64da4e8451664a95f:1

value
710530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fd9b6b3d81b4bb37f1a44e8a4a6be4729fc6a0b OP_EQUAL
address
3Le2cGHrzLqPVgFvXCHxs41gjTb2AphMGZ
transaction
ddf3cd32aabff2203c720fb40a9868e736d0523dd2d15ea64da4e8451664a95f
spent
true